Still are you not convinced with the prowess of telemarketing? Consider these facts, which highlights the signifies of telemarketing in the industry-

1. Telemarketing is multipurpose and it works with both ‘cold’ and ‘warm’ customer lists: You can either use it to acquire new customers, or opt to use it as a means to process leads and close deals with customers you’ve already contacted.

2. It is direct and provides immediate return on investment: You can get instantaneous results regardless of your objective and the ability to essentially generate immediate sales.

3. It is human: Unlike most other advertising channels, telemarketing gives you an opportunity to listen as well as talk and tailor your message to reach individual customers.

4. It acts as a force multiplier and increases the effectiveness of other marketing efforts: This is particularly true with regards to email marketing. By using telemarketing before direct mail, you can effectively recognize prospective customers and weed out unsuitable contacts. And by using it after direct mail, you can vastly increase response rates and capitalize on the interest.

5. It gives you an opportunity to learn about the target audience: Using telemarketing you can gain critical insights about the target audience, which goes a long way in filling in the gaps in your knowledge about prospects or getting a read on the state of the marketplace.

6. It is extremely measurable and flexible: Every telemarketing call that you make provides an inventory of data that helps you to determine how accurate your contact data is, how effective your sales team are or what percentage of people are showing positive response to your marketing campaigns. All this gives you an opportunity to refine your process and make effective changes.
